For the needs of our client Uwear.bg, we integrated Open Banking directly into the modified Magento checkout developed by Stenik. The checkout combines multiple payment methods in a single step, without compromising the user experience (UX).
How does Open Banking payment work in the Magento store?
In the following sections, we will describe how the payment process works before and after the modification we made to the checkout.
Initially, we integrated the Paysera payment system into Magento, which functioned as follows:
Standard payment before the modification
1. The user follows the standard shopping process and, upon completing an order in the checkout, at the payment step, they select the option "Pay with Paysera."
2. The user is redirected to the Paysera portal, where they can choose from various payment options such as card payments, digital wallets (Revolut, Google Pay, Apple Pay), e-banking, mobile banking, and others.
3. After confirming the payment, the user is automatically redirected back to the online store.
Although the process worked, it required an additional step – redirecting to the Paysera portal. This could confuse the user as multiple options appeared at once: banks, digital wallets, card payments, and others, requiring the user to scroll through to make a choice.
To provide even more convenience, the merchant decided to bring the Open Banking option directly into the checkout to optimize the user experience by removing unnecessary steps.
Following our approach of customizing the solutions our clients use for better UX and optimized checkout, the Stenik team visualized Open Banking as a separate payment method directly in the Magento store's checkout, alongside the other payment methods of the merchant. Here's how the updated functionality works:
Open Banking directly in the store's checkout
1. Upon completing the order, the user directly selects the Open Banking payment option in the checkout.
2. The user sees the Paysera interface, where they can select their bank or digital wallet. They access the mobile app of their bank or digital wallet, grant access permission, and confirm the pre-loaded payment amount. The transaction is confirmed via biometric data (face recognition, fingerprint) or PIN. After successful payment, the customer is automatically returned to the online store where they see the order confirmation.

What is Open Banking?
Open Banking democratizes financial services by providing a secure way to share consumer data between banks and other financial and non-financial organizations – online stores, commercial companies, and retailers. This is achieved through standardized application programming interfaces (APIs) that facilitate the exchange of information between various financial service providers. With the user's consent, their banking data can be securely shared with third parties – banks, fintech companies, and other institutions. Open Banking also enables payments to be initiated directly from the users' bank accounts without the need to enter banking card details. This makes the process faster, more convenient, and secure.
